We take Jesus' call to "love your neighbour" seriously.
We know many in the Sault are hurting and it can seem overwhelming trying to solve these big societal issues. As we prayerfully support municipal, provincial, and national decision-makers, we focus on coming alongside individuals and groups to practically help in the small, everyday ways. We've worked with SOYA, Pauline's Place, The Pregnancy Centre, and The Salvation Army to name just a few.

Hillside Free Methodist Church has a meaningful story shaped by faith, perseverance, and growth. Originally known as Sault Free Methodist Church, we served under that name for many years until undergoing a name change in 2022–2023 to better reflect our identity and the community we’re a part of today.
Our roots trace back to a small, faithful congregation committed to living out the Gospel. As the church family grew, so did the need for space. In August 2004, we were blessed with the opportunity to expand our physical building through the construction of a large addition—allowing us to welcome more people and offer more ministries.
From our humble beginnings to our present-day ministry, God has been faithful. We are grateful for our past and excited for what lies ahead as we continue to serve as Hillside Free Methodist Church.
